A leading SEO analytics company seeks a Customer Success Manager to drive impact for sophisticated customers. This role requires managing multiple customer accounts, ensuring integration of the SEO platform, and supporting business requirements.
Ideal candidates will have over 5 years of experience and strong communication skills. The position offers competitive salary, comprehensive benefits, and a fast-paced environment.

How to prepare for a job interview at BrightEdge
✨Know Your SEO Inside Out
Make sure you brush up on your SEO knowledge before the interview. Understand the latest trends, tools, and analytics techniques that are relevant to the role. Being able to discuss these confidently will show that you're not just familiar with the basics but are genuinely passionate about the field.
✨Showcase Your Customer Success Experience
Prepare specific examples from your past roles where you've successfully managed customer accounts. Highlight how you’ve driven impact for clients, particularly in complex situations. This will demonstrate your ability to handle the responsibilities of the position effectively.
✨Communicate Clearly and Effectively
Strong communication skills are a must for this role. Practice articulating your thoughts clearly and concisely. During the interview, make sure to listen actively and respond thoughtfully to questions, showing that you can engage with clients and team members alike.
